Course Objectives The objective of this course to teach the students the Advanced Life Support Applications
Learning Outcomes The students who succeeded in this course;
  • will be able to explain basic concepts of ECG and apply cardiac monitoring
  • will be able to apply rhythm analysis and identify normal sinus rythm
  • will be able to recognize and describe bradyarrhythmias, and apply prehospital algorithms
  • will be able to recognize and define tacyarrhythmias with narrow or wide QRS complex and apply prehospital algorithms
  • will be able to recognize acute coronary syndrome and apply prehospital algorithms
  • will be able to apply intubation, defibrillation and cardioversion
  • will be able to apply advance life support algorithms
Course Description ECG Basic Concepts and cardiac monitoring, heart Conduction System, ECG Leads and Cardiac ACS, ECG waves and heart rhythm assessment, heart rate assessment, rhythm analysis, and normal sinus rhythm, premature beats, Bradyarrhythmias, Bradyarrhythmias in the pre-hospital care, supraventricular tachycardia (SVT) (narrow QRS tachycardia), supraventricular tachycardia in the wide QRS-causing situations and ventricular tachyarrhythmias (wide QRS tachycardia), tachyarrhythmia in the pre-hospital care, acute coronary syndromes, Acute coronary Syndromes pre-Hospital care, Cardiac Arrest Rhythms the in the pre-hospital Cardiac Arrest Management, Applications of Advance Life Support.
